Firm at a glance

AURELIUS is a platform private equity firm founded in 2005 and headquartered in Munich, per its own website [S1].

What they buy

AURELIUS appears to focus on carve-out transactions, acquiring divisions or subsidiaries from larger corporate parents across multiple geographies [S1]. The firm’s recent activity demonstrates a pattern of acquiring established businesses in technology distribution, industrial manufacturing, and metering infrastructure from multinational sellers [S2][S3][S4][S5]. The firm operates across three broad sectors: Technology & Business Services, Industrials & Chemicals, and Lifestyle & Consumer Goods, per public sources as of January 2025 [S1].

Recent activity (last 24 months)

* **October 2025**: Acquired metering businesses from Landis+Gyr and Xylem [S3]
* **October 2025**: Acquired Cromwell, an industrial distribution business, from Grainger [S4]
* **July 2025**: Acquired Exertis, a technology distribution platform [S5]
* **April 2025**: Acquired Teijin Automotive Technologies North America, a composite materials manufacturer [S2]
* **2025**: Closed AURELIUS Opportunities V, the firm’s second private equity fund, with approximately EUR 830 million in capital available for mid-market carve-out strategy [S1]

How this firm fits a seller

AURELIUS appears particularly suited for corporate parents seeking to divest non-core divisions or subsidiaries, based on its observed transaction history over the past 24 months [S2][S3][S4][S5]. The firm’s global office network spanning Europe, North America, and Asia suggests capacity to execute cross-border carve-outs [S1]. The firm launched its first private equity fund in 2021 with EUR 540 million and followed with a second fund in 2025, indicating an active deployment cycle [S1]. For sellers in industrial distribution, technology distribution, or manufacturing sectors, AURELIUS represents a potential buyer with demonstrated experience acquiring established businesses from large corporate sellers.
